What is the average cost of care in Ewell?

Care home costs vary significantly across Ewell. The average cost of care in Ewell is £1,575 per week.

You could be eligible for care funding support in England from your local authority - you can check through a free financial assessment, which immediately follows a care needs assessment. You may also qualify for a form of NHS support, such as NHS continuing healthcare.

What's included in the weekly cost of a care home in Ewell?

Typically, the weekly cost of a care home includes accommodation, the care itself, access to facilities, meals and snacks, housekeeping, social activities, and 24/7 support from carers and other staff members.

Additional extras in Ewell may include hairdressing, chiropody, physiotherapy, other forms of therapy, trips out, and specialist equipment.

What factors affect Ewell care home fees?

In Ewell, care home fees vary based on factors such as the type of care needed (with nursing care costing more than residential care), the facilities and activities available, room size and other features, and the staff-to-resident ratio.

Homes in more central areas may be more expensive due to higher property and carer costs.

Are all care homes in Ewell regulated by the Care Quality Commission (CQC)?

Yes, every Ewell care home has been given a rating by England's Care Quality Commission (CQC).

The CQC checks care homes to ensure they're safe and well-run. They regularly conduct inspections and publish reports to help care-seekers make the right choice.

Respite care is ideal when a regular carer needs a break, is on holiday, or is temporarily unable to provide care. Stays usually last a few weeks at a time and include the same level of support that permanent residents receive. You can find more information about respite care homes in Ewell.

A palliative care home provides the highest level of care and comfort to those living with chronic or life-limiting conditions. This can take place over weeks, months, or even years. As your loved one nears the end of their life, they'll be given end-of-life care, which focuses on easing discomfort and providing sensitive support.
